The army design methodology The army design methodology is the process or methodology used to apply critical and creative thinking, understand, picture, and define problems that seem not to be conversant, approaching approaches to solving them (ADP5-0). The methodology includes thinking interlinked activities, which play a crucial role in planning and making decisions. Army design methodology enables the commanders and the army to think about a particular situation for a better understanding deeply, hence putting them in a better position to develop an approach to manage and solve problems. Additionally, several activities are always linked with the army design methodology. Thy includes framing an operational environment, framing problems, framing solutions, and sometimes reframing. The environment’s framing entails developing an in-depth understanding of the current environment for operation and picturing the desired one, through graphic representation and description. The environments are comprised of different parts and their nodes, interests, tenancies, and anomalies. This stage enables commanders and staff to explore systems and set boundaries for inquiry thoroughly. What is a dental implant? A dental implant is an artificial tooth root that is surgically placed into the jawbone and allowed to bond with the bone in a few months. The invention of dental implants restored confidence to millions of people who had lost teeth due to various reasons such as diseases, accidents, etc. The inventory of dental implants made tooth replacement somewhat easy as they provide a surface for the dentist to place the missing teeth on them. The new tooth resembles your natural teeth, making it difficult for others to notice the difference. How do dental implants work? Since dental implants bond with your jawbone, they render steady support for artificial teeth. This ensures dentures and bridges mounted to implants are firm to the extent that they can’t slip nor shift in your mouth. This allows people to eat and speak without experiencing difficulties. The firm attachment of implants to the jaw bone ensures the dentures, bridges, and individual crowns mounted over implants have a more natural look than traditional dentures or bridges. Public Health Lens The Sustainable Resources Center is a charitable association which has set as its strategic give solid and proficient home situations for all inhabitants, regardless of whether they are leaseholders of property holders. The region of action of the association is restricted to the Twin Cities Metro territory and the encompassing rural areas. The projects of the not-for-profit incorporate improving the safeguard of homes against extraordinary climate, instruction of occupants about the risks of lead-containing home segments, for example, paints and stains. They additionally teach the general population about the threats of form nearness and measures for its end. The association is likewise liable for radon nearness testing and relief, just as for general hazard evaluations, reviews and recovery. The not-for-profit additionally gives general instruction about solid homes and building science to mortgage holders and development and realtors. Student’s Name Professor’s Name Course Date Introduction to Petroleum Geology Summary of the Major Topics The first topic of the lecture is the history of petroleum, which explains the history of the petroleum industry. The sources of petroleum in ancient history included oil seeps in Carthage and oil and asphalt from natural seepages. The uses of oil in ancient history included medication, warfare, and waterproofing. The first country to discover oil was china, as the first wells drilled were there. Petroleum in modern days has direct or indirect uses. The direct purposes include cooking, electricity, heating and cooling, and also in transportation. The indirect applications include making of products such as fertilizers, medicine, detergents, cosmetics, and fabrics. Petroleum has had positive and negative impacts on the economy, environment, and geopolitical environment. Although oil was discovered a long time ago, it is still under development. The topic of the chemistry of petroleum explains how petroleum forms. It is a mixture of liquid, gas, and solid hydrocarbons. Needs assessment A needs assessment can be described as the process through which an organization or community will determine the gap that exists between where it wants to be and its current status (Mahmud, Saira Wahid, & Arif, 2019). It will help in the process of determining the strategies which should be implemented to reach the desired state.
